Herbalife Nutrition Ltd vs Vanguard Total World Stock Index Fund ETF — how do they compare? Herbalife Nutrition Ltd trades at $11.76 (market cap $1.23B), while Vanguard Total World Stock Index Fund ETF trades at $161.68. The key difference: Vanguard Total World Stock Index Fund ETF is trading nearer its 52-week high, Herbalife Nutrition Ltd nearer its low. Which is the better fit depends on your goals.

About Vanguard Total World Stock Index Fund ETF

VT is a foundational, low-cost ETF that seeks to track the FTSE Global All Cap Index, providing exposure to nearly 10,000 stocks across developed and emerging markets worldwide, including the United States. It serves as a single-ticker solution for total global equity diversification, capturing approximately 98% of the world's investable market capitalization.
